AP Spanish Development Committee

 2007-08 Development Committee Members


These dedicated educators play a critical role in the preparation of the Course Descriptions and exams for both AP Spanish Language and AP Spanish Literature. They represent a diversity of knowledge and points of view in their fields and, as a group, are the authority when it comes to making subject-matter decisions in the exam-construction process. The AP Development Committees represent a unique collaboration between high school and college educators.
